Transaction 37674f16bfebf4ec8d480949e962eabb2f3c6cfd78a3228a174f8bd4ebbfa95b

2 Input
2 Outputs
  • 37674f16bfebf4ec8d480949e962eabb2f3c6cfd78a3228a174f8bd4ebbfa95b:0
  • value  23132127
    address  16DX7SDy4hbmKfPfjJFM5tLKoy7CDTSZRD
  • 37674f16bfebf4ec8d480949e962eabb2f3c6cfd78a3228a174f8bd4ebbfa95b:1
  • value  910256
    address  1E7wZNRrAcY1wfLG9ytDFHMXiAcyaTcMWz